Tippecanoe Valley Approves Annual Teachers Contract
November 7, 2023 at 8:39 p.m.
AKRON — The Tippecanoe Valley School Board approved its annual contract with the Tippecanoe Valley Classroom Teachers’ Association at a special meeting Tuesday.
The agreement calls for teachers with bachelor’s degrees to have raises in a range of $400 to $1,200. Those with master’s degrees will have raises between $800 to $2,400.
The overall salary range goes from $44,175 to $78,250. Insurance costs for teachers will rise by 1%.
The salary changes will take effect Nov. 24, with teachers receiving backpay from the beginning of the 2023-24 year.
